Sony's pro-selfie smartphone Xperia C5 Ultra Dual was launched today in India just a month after it was announced. It comes with a 6-inch 1080p near bezel-less IPS display running on MediaTek MT6752 1.7GHz octa-core processor with 2GB RAM, 16GB Storage. Read More

Chinese smartphone maker ZOPO made its India operations official today with the launch of the Speed 7, priced at Rs. 12,999 available from Snapdeal starting August 31st. It has a a 5-inch 1080p display, 1.5GHz octa-core MediaTek processor with 3GB RAM. Read More
